Output ae17da5059dbb0069902c5b2dd80b06c3cf7cb12eecd0084dfcf2a7dbb34104a:10

value
7661640
script pubkey
OP_0 OP_PUSHBYTES_20 51f5f6e75902fb09c7cd0c6ebaf6030c4016e0b3
address
bc1q286lde6eqtasn37dp3ht4asrp3qpdc9nv9v8hr
transaction
ae17da5059dbb0069902c5b2dd80b06c3cf7cb12eecd0084dfcf2a7dbb34104a
confirmations
130326
spent
true